1703 H Boyle Signed Document
This document is a partly-printed financial warrantor pay order, dated November 6th, 1703, and signed by Henry Boyle, Lord Carleton. Henry Boyle (1669-1725) was a prominent Anglo-Irish politician who held several significant offices, including Chancellor of the Exchequer and Secretary of State for the Northern Department.
The manuscript text visible in the image reads:
"... pay this Order out of ___ Act ___ [dated] Oct 6 Nov 1703".
The signature above the manuscript text is "H: Boyle". The document appears to be an order for payment related to public office, consistent with his role as Chancellor of the Exchequer at the time.
